Default where are CD-Drive settings stored?

I just added a new Hard disk on to the PC and it changed the drive letters for all the hdd & cd-rom. Previously the CD-ROM was E: and now its F:.

Whenever I start the game it asks me to put the Disc in the drive except its already there...just its name has changed.

How do I tell the game to look at a different drive? I checked the game folder but didn't find a config file. I even searched the system registry but the reg only contains location where the game is installed and not the CD drive.

Default Re: where are CD-Drive settings stored?

To disable autoplay on Win2k & WinXP I use TweakUI. Just search tweak ui & your windows Version (i.e Win2k or WinXP) in google.

TweakUI has a setting to disable autoplay.

Its easy on Win98 but I found it easier to change the settings using tweakui for Win2k/XP.
